Transaction 64ebe67e6766d414f147dafc8366383cd8e38819ae407e902cf95646d4b72d7e
1 Input
2 Outputs
- 64ebe67e6766d414f147dafc8366383cd8e38819ae407e902cf95646d4b72d7e:0
- 64ebe67e6766d414f147dafc8366383cd8e38819ae407e902cf95646d4b72d7e:1
value 1676759
address 1MxVHdgknPJjpWj913WXWnWURNk7ZTkumz
value 5741529
address 161BnXb3A7161h6pqh7Qkgfxc5QhvgzV4d